Add 10/16 and 2/27
10/16 + 2/27 is 151/216.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 16 and 27 is 432
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 432 - For the 1st fraction, since 16 × 27 = 432,
10/16 = 10 × 27/16 × 27 = 270/432 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 27 × 16 = 432,
2/27 = 2 × 16/27 × 16 = 32/432 - Add the two like fractions:
270/432 + 32/432 = 270 + 32/432 = 302/432 - 302/432 simplified gives 151/216
- So, 10/16 + 2/27 = 151/216
